Women's Ice Hockey Outlasts Suffolk, 6-4

BEVERLY, Mass. – The Endicott women's ice hockey team defeated Suffolk, 6-4, on Saturday afternoon at Raymond J. Bourque Arena. 

After the two teams traded goals within a minute of each other in the first period, The Gulls rattled off four straight goals (one in the first, three in the second) through Jacy Kuhlman (Severna Park, Md.), Kaylee Liberty (Arlington Heights, Ill.), Lauren Ferraiuolo (North Haven, Conn.), and Kuhlman again, to earn a 5-1 lead. 

The Rams then potted three unanswered goals of their own to get within one (5-4), before Ashley Keaveney (Exeter, N.H.) scored her first collegiate goal and the sixth Endicott goal to give the Gulls a two-goal lead, 6-4.

In net, Bailey Thieben (North Syracuse, N.Y.) made 27 saves to improve to 3-0-0 on the season. 

BEYOND THE BOX SCORE 

  • Keaveney had three points today (1G, 2A) her most in a single game in her career. 
  • With her two goals today, Kuhlman has now scored in four out of the five games this season.
  • Catherine Miles (Northfield, Vt.) scored Endicott's opening goal.
  • Liberty has scored in three straight games for The Gulls. 
  • Endicott now leads the all-time series over Suffolk, 3-0-0.
